Bhubaneswar: A Special Vigilance Court in Dhenkanal today convicted and sentenced retired Assistant Sub-Inspector (ASI) Abhimanyu Sahoo to two years of simple imprisonment for demanding and accepting a bribe from a student in exchange for releasing a seized motorcycle.
Sahoo, a former ASI of Rasol Police Station in Dhenkanal district, was charge-sheeted by Odisha Vigilance under Sections 13(2) read with 13(1)(d), 7, and 12 of the Prevention of Corruption Act, 1988, along with Section 120-B of the IPC. The case pertained to his demand and acceptance of illegal gratification from a student to facilitate the release of the latter’s motorcycle that had been seized during investigation.
Apart from the two-year jail term, the court also imposed a fine of ₹10,000 on the retired police officer.
